There are some things that are going to be common just because of the physics of things… Although just because we can figure out WHAT it is doing does not mean we can replicate it. There may be materials that we do not have the processes to make, although knowing something is possible is half the battle.
Also, a complex piece of equipment would take longer to figure out. Let’s say we found a functioning tricorder, I am sure we could figure out the sensor inputs, probably figure out how to decode the output. But let’s say they figured out how to tap into “zero point energy” using a contained micro black hole for the power source. Well I think that even though we figured out what they are doing, we would still need to figure out how to generate the micro black hole in the first place. That might require a total rethink of current physics research. It might require a whole new take on material construction. And so it goes.
